張貼日期: Nov 19, 2018

除了已經支援的 2.7 和 3.6 版本之外,您現在可以使用 Python 3.7 開發 AWS Lambda 函數。Python 3.7 是 Python 語言最新的主要版本,它包含許多新功能,例如對資料類別的支援,對模組屬性的自訂存取以及增強輸入功能。 

欲開始著手部署 Python 程式碼作為 Lambda 函數,只要透過 AWS CLI 或 AWS Lambda 主控台上傳函數程式碼,然後選擇 Python 3.7 執行時間即可。Lambda 會運用其高可用性來處理執行及擴展函數所需的各項工作。您也可以使用 AWS Serverless Application Model (SAM) 部署及管理以 Python 撰寫的無伺服器應用程式。至於已經有 Python 函數的客戶,可以編輯函數組態將執行時間設定為 “python3.7”,以切換到新的執行時間,並進行必要的變更以便與新的執行時間相容。

您可以查看 Python 3.7 版本備註,以及閱讀 AWS Lambda 文件中的 Python 程式設計模型,進一步了解如何以 Python 3.7 撰寫函數。 

所有提供 Lambda 的區域皆可使用 Python 3.7 執行時間。要進一步了解可使用 AWS Lambda 的區域,請參閱 AWS 區域表。如需 AWS Lambda 的相關詳細資訊,請瀏覽我們的產品頁面,或登入 AWS Lambda 主控台開始使用。